Hi everyone. I signed on to this forum to post this message. As much as I hate to spread bad word, I feel that I must in order to save others from misfortune. I apologize for the anonymous posting, but I need to protect my reputation in the industry.

I was a client of Jonathon Lazear's. Christi Cardenas, who now runs "The Plains Agency" owned the Lazear Agency. She left the agency owing clients thousands of dollars, and has since refused to respond to email or phone messages from clients.

I do not recommend that anyone do business with Christ Cardenas or the Plains Agency.

Hi all,

I am a client of Christi's. I had an agent prior to signing with The Plains Agency (and one with a good reputation at that), but Christi is hands-down the best agent I've had. She's enthusiastic, prompt in her correspondence, we chat weekly, she's driven, and highly competent. I have nothing but the utmost respect for her and I could not ask for a better person to be working with. I write fantasy and she knows the market well. She reps Margarat Weis and has done so for many years. (That, in itself, speaks volumes.)

There had been a previous post in regards to some issues with the former Lazear Agency. That post has been removed since, I believe, that issue was resolved. I am not privy to what happened with the Lazear Agency itself, but I can only say glowing things about my dealings with Christi and The Plains Agency. I am extremely confident in her ability to sell, her business savvy, and her integrity.

The Plains Agency, Christie Cardenas

I had a bad experience with her a couple years ago then met someone who had the same bad experience but fired her much sooner.....my advice is get copies of all her correspondence and responses. and don't be too patient with her....seems like she does better with science fiction.
I learned even with background checks, focus on what someone does with your work, what the plan is, get it in writing and insist they send you every response. I waited way too long ( like more than a year)....to deal with the issues. She was my first agent and I still feel bruised.
